Michael Covenant ("Cov") Ratcliffe was born and raised on Kauaʻi and graduated from Kauaʻi High School.  

He received his B.A. in Philosophy at California State University - East Bay and M.A. from San Francisco State.  Cov moved to Honolulu to attend the University of Hawaiʻi - Richardson School of Law.  He has worked for the State and practiced labor law representing unions. As the son of a Mexican immigrant, Cov understands the struggles many local immigrant families face today — including the fear and insecurity caused by ICE enforcement. 

He currently serves on his local neighborhood board and is committed to keeping District 28 affordable, fair, and thriving for working families.
